Reducing power consumption and optimizing power-management functions are primary concerns for Internet of Things (IoT) developers, but the challenges can be quite varied. In the case of wearables, a design goal might be to extend battery life from a few days to weeks. For sensor nodes that could be in difficult-to-access locations, the goal might be to achieve battery life that can be measured in decades...
